Make creamy Vegan Spaghettios at home. First, cook the pasta, then simmer it in a rich tomato sauce for a healthy, kid-friendly meal.
Servings: 4
Prep Time: 10 minutes
Cook Time: 20 minutes
Total Time: 30 minutes
Ingredients
- 8 oz small ring pasta or elbow macaroni
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 cup tomato sauce
- 2 tbsp tomato paste
- 1/2 cup unsweetened plant milk
- 1 tbsp maple syrup
- 1/2 tsp onion powder
- 1/2 tsp paprika
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
Instructions
- First, cook the pasta in salted boiling water until tender. Then drain and set aside.
- Meanwhile, heat olive oil in a saucepan over medium heat. Next, sauté the garlic until fragrant.
- After that, add tomato sauce and tomato paste, stirring until fully combined.
- Then, pour in the plant milk and mix gently to create a creamy base.
- Next, season the sauce with maple syrup, onion powder, paprika, salt, and pepper.
- Now, simmer the sauce for 5–7 minutes until slightly thickened.
- Finally, add the pasta to the sauce and stir until evenly coated. Serve warm.
Tips for the Best Vegan Spaghettios
- For smoother texture, blend the sauce briefly before adding pasta.
- Additionally, use oat milk for extra creaminess.
- If needed, add a splash of pasta water to loosen the sauce.
Variations
- Protein boost: Add small vegan meatballs or white beans.
- Veggie-packed: Stir in finely grated carrots or zucchini.
- Cheesy flavor: Add nutritional yeast or vegan parmesan.

Kid-Friendly Version
- First, reduce garlic slightly for a milder taste.
- Then, use fun-shaped pasta rings or mini elbows.
- Next, serve with vegan cheese or toast sticks.
- Finally, let kids sprinkle nutritional yeast on top for extra fun.
